May Block of the Month
May 2008
5 1/2" x 5 1/2"
Fabric Needed

2 focal fabrics  (i.e., reds and blues) 3" each
1  plain fabric (i.e., white) 6"

Cut

1 - 1 1/2" by WOF from red, subcut into three 6" pieces
1 - 1 1/2" by WOF from blue, subcut into three 6" pieces
1 - 6" square from white

Assembly

1.  Sew red and blue 6" pieces together alternating
colors.


2.  On wrong side of white fabric, draw a line corner to
corner.





3.  With right sides together, stitch 1/4" on each side of
the drawn line.  


4.  Cut on center line and press to strip set.
Square to 5 1/2" x 5 1/2"


Each set will make 2 units.  These units will be sewn
together later to make an hourglass block.
